What do you enjoy most about being in your industry?
I really like and am proud that I work in an industry providing a necessity. I don't think we could live to our current standard without power and electricity.
Natural gas is a staple in our lives today. We cook with it, warm our houses, and use AC. Natural gas makes all those things possible.
While there are other options like solar panels or wind power, I believe natural gas is the most efficient way to create electricity and power. It's cool knowing I'm part of ensuring our infrastructure works and even improves. This ensures people in the United States have power.
